Unlocking Capital Efficiency with Unified Margin
Traditional perps trap capital per chain or protocol, forcing bridges and idle funds. Unified margin flips this by consolidating collateral into one pool. Drift on Solana exemplifies this: deposit SOL, USDC, or ETH into a cross-margined account, trade 100 and assets permissionlessly, and tap OpenBook for spot-margin combos. Capital efficiency jumps, often by 30% as netted exposures reduce requirements.
Vertex on Arbitrum takes it further, blending spot, perps, and money markets. No collateral shuffling; everything flows in-app with sub-second execution. AsterDEX spans BNB, Ethereum, Arbitrum, Solana, aggregating liquidity sans bridges, up to 1001x leverage on LSTs and LRTs. GMX adds multichain flair, trading via Arbitrum, Avalanche, Solana, or a unified account.

Mastering Risks in a Unified Framework
Cautiously, unified margin amplifies contagion. A Solana perp blowup cascades to Ethereum positions if equity thins. Platforms mitigate via isolated options, but full unification tempts overleverage. Cube. Exchange notes cross-margin’s double-edge: efficiency yes, but monitor holistically.
Operational hurdles persist; chain-specific gas, oracles, MEV demand robust infra. My CMT lens stresses position correlation checks. Comparison of Top Unified Margin Cross-Chain Perp Platforms
| Platform | Blockchains | Margin Type | Perpetuals/Assets | Leverage | Unique Features |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Drift | Solana | Cross-margin | 100+ assets | N/A | USDC/SOL/ETH collateral, integrates with spot DEX (OpenBook) and lending platforms |
| Vertex | Arbitrum | Cross-margin | Spot + Perps + Money Market | N/A | Sub-second execution, unified spot/perps/money market |
| AsterDEX | BNB Chain, Ethereum, Arbitrum, Solana | Unified margin | LST/LRT support | 1001x | Multi-chain liquidity aggregation, no manual bridging needed |
| Hyperliquid | Hyperliquid L1 | Portfolio margin | Spot + Perps | N/A | Spot holdings collateralize perps, automatic borrowing, PnL offsets across positions |
| GMX | Arbitrum, Avalanche, Solana, Botanix | Multichain account | Various perps | N/A | Deposit to single GMX Account to trade across all supported networks |
